What is the Global Recycled Standard (GRS)?
The Global Recycled Standard (GRS) is an international, voluntary, full product standard designed to drive higher percentages of recycled content in products and reduce the harmful impact of production on people and the environment. Owned by Textile Exchange, the GRS applies not only to textiles (yarns, fabrics, garments) but also to a wide range of industries including plastics, metals, and paper. It provides a transparent chain of custody to guarantee that the product is genuinely made from recycled materials.
Key Technical Criteria of GRS Certification
Beyond verifying the source of the materials, GRS rigorously audits the social and environmental impacts of manufacturing. The core technical requirements include:
Recycled Content and Logo Use:
To be eligible for GRS certification, a product must contain a minimum of 20% recycled material by weight.
However, to use the consumer-facing GRS logo on the final product, the recycled content must be at least 50%.
Chain of Custody:
The recycled material must be fully traceable from the recycling stage to the final end-product through Transaction Certificates (TCs). This strict traceability eliminates the risk of greenwashing.
Environmental and Chemical Management:
Certified facilities must maintain strict records and targets regarding energy use, water consumption, waste management, and air emissions.
The use of hazardous chemicals (e.g., those restricted by REACH directives or listed in ZDHC guidelines) that are harmful to human health or the environment is strictly prohibited in the processing of GRS products.
Social Responsibility:
Working conditions at the manufacturing sites must align with the core conventions of the International Labour Organization (ILO).
Fair wages, reasonable working hours, and occupational health and safety must be ensured; child labor, forced labor, and discrimination are strictly prohibited.
